Alan Info/Pic Request
As some of you may know I recently picked up an Alan frame on ebay. It was built up once but never ridden. I'm building it up with Campy SR.
Not knowing much about Alan's at all I emailed some information about my frame to AlAN Usa to see what they could tell me.
I sent them the pics seen here, as well as the numbers I found on the BB shell:
541807
3* 61x60
and some text on one of the seat stays:
ALAN 281
I assumed the 541807 is the serial number?
Anyway, here's the short response I received:
>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>
Hi Brian,
Alberto, the owner of ALAN, said that this is a “Super” model made Feb. 1981.
Best,
Sally
>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>>
I think she meant that it's a Super Record? Here's a link to a 2 page catalogue which shoes a crappy pic of a SR frame:

HI Holiday76,
Here's my ALAN. I believe it's an '83 model. It has the frame size stamped on the BB along with the serial number. It also has 'SPRINT 1 1 83 stamped on the seat tube near the top and on the right hand side.
